Ashly Perez is an American social-media star, actor, media-content creator, women’s rights activist, travel editor, and producer. They have had a long-term association with the New York-based digital media company 'BuzzFeed.' As a travel editor and video producer at 'BuzzFeed Motion Pictures,' Ashly produced their first stand-alone series. Their content primarily focuses on various stereotypical experiences of young, multicultural women. They have largely spoken about the stereotypes faced by South Korean women and is a big supporter of the LGBTQ community. Ashly has also boldly expressed her views on her sexual orientation and has emerged as an inspiration to the youth.

Career

Ashly had 19 different jobs before she landed a prestigious position at one of the leading independent digital-media companies in the world. They had worked as a frozen yogurt topping scooper, a camp counselor, and an office manager at their father’s dental clinic. They also worked as an English teacher in Daegu, South Korea.

Their work took her all over Asia. Ashly would write blogs and articles for ‘BuzzFeed,' a New York-based internet media organization. They had also applied for a job in the company and was waiting for a reply. Ashly wrote a lifestyle article for ‘BuzzFeed,’ titled 'I Wasn't Beautiful Enough To Live In South Korea,' which emphasized on the country’s obsession with women's appearances. The post became viral and helped her bag a job at 'BuzzFeed.' Ashly was offered an editorial fellowship with the company. They moved to New York in 2013 and did a six-month internship with 'BuzzFeed.'

After the internship, Ashly was made a video producer and development partner of 'BuzzFeed Motion Pictures.' They also created and edited content for the website.

As a development partner for 'BuzzFeed Motion Pictures,' Ashly co-created 'BuzzFeed Violet,' featuring 'BuzzFeed's' first scripted characters. In December 2015, Ashly and their fellow producers, who were also cast as 'Violet' characters, released their first stand-alone series, 'You Do You.' The series revolved around four female 'BuzzFeed Violet' characters. Soon, the series gained momentum and garnered the top spot on 'iTunes TV.' It remained at the top for the entire first week of its launch, pulling down two megahit series, 'The Walking Dead' and 'Keepin' Up with the Kardashians.' The second season of 'You Do You' was globally launched in the summer of 2016.

Ashly was known to be a “straight” ‘BuzzFeed Violet’ character. However, Ashly revealed on 'You Do You’ that they was bisexual. The announcement was made public in a video titled ‘Coming Out’ that was featured on 'BuzzFeed’s' 'YouTube' channel. This shocked they fans, as they also had an on-screen husband named Andrew Ilnyckyj. On August 15, 2014, Ashly shared their nautical-themed wedding on her 'Instagram' page. Ashly had once indicated through a 'Twitter' post that they was in a relationship. 

At 'BuzzFeed,' Ashly also worked on two viral quizzes, namely, 'What City Should You Actually Live In?' and 'What Career Should You Actually Have?' Ashly is credited for bringing the automobile company 'Toyota' on 'BuzzFeed’s' board. 'Toyota' sponsored their first scripted series.

Ashly’s life has been an inspiration to many. They once delivered an inspirational speech at 'Colorado State University.' The speech was on obtaining one’s dream job. While working with 'BuzzFeed,' Ashly had largely spoken about the stereotypes that Asian women face. They also discussed their experiences of being ridiculed for their looks, complexion, and body type.

Ashly is a member of the 'Asian Student Union' and has often boldly expressed their views on the way Asian women are portrayed in movies and on TV. They have also shared tips to create content that is free of stereotypes and that displays concern for women, irrespective of their complexion, facial features, and sexual orientation. Ashly is a huge supporter of the LGBTQ community.

In February 2018, Ashly announced their departure from ‘BuzzFeed.’

Personal Life

Ashly Perez was born on July 8, 1989, in California. They have Cuban, Filipino, and Korean roots. They belong to a family of doctors, lawyers, and nurses. Ashly’s mother stayed in the Philippines before immigrating to the US at the age of 18. Ashly lost their dad in 2020. They married Chantel Houston in 2022. 

Ashly majored in international studies at 'Pepperdine University' in Malibu, California. She believes that the video ‘Things Beyoncé Does That’d Be Awkward If You Did Them’ is one of her silliest works. However, it is also one of her favorite videos.
